Description Produced in rabbits immunized with purified, recombinant Human alpha-Galactosidase A (rh alpha-Galactosidase A; Catalog#12078-H08H; AAP36507.1; Met1-Leu429). alpha-Galactosidase A specific IgG was purified by Human alpha-Galactosidase A affinity chromatography.

alpha Galactosidase This gene encodes a homodimeric glycoprotein that hydrolyses the terminal alpha-galactosyl moieties from glycolipids and glycoproteins. This enzyme predominantly hydrolyzes ceramide trihexoside, and it can catalyze the hydrolysis of melibiose into galactose and glucose. A variety of mutations in this gene affect the synthesis, processing, and stability of this enzyme, which causes Fabry disease, a rare lysosomal storage disorder that results from a failure to catabolize alpha-D-galactosyl glycolipid moieties.
